Communication & Media Studies is the 82nd most popular major in the country with 10,266 degrees awarded in 2020-2021.
Across Minnesota, there were 205 communication and media studies graduates with average earnings and debt of $0 and $0 respectively. At the doctor’s degree level specifically, there were 2 communication and media studies graduates with average earnings and debt of $78,414 and $0 respectively.
